Understanding the True Cost of Installing Rooflights: What to Anticipate
When thinking about the installation of rooflights, homeowners commonly underestimate the associated costs, which can fluctuate substantially based on a number of variables. The upfront cost typically encompasses the cost of the rooflight unit, labor charges, and any essential structural adjustments. Based on the kind of rooflight—whether fixed, vented, or tubular—costs can vary from a few hundred to several thousand dollars.
Moreover, installation complexity plays a significant role; a basic installation on a horizontal roof surface may be more affordable than one that requires major adjustments to a sloped roof. Residents should also budget for applicable permits and regulatory inspections, which can contribute to the overall expenditure.

Busting Myths About Rooflight Durability
How does one evaluate the durability of rooflights in light of popular misunderstandings? Many homeowners mistakenly believe that rooflights are fragile and prone to damage. In actual fact, contemporary rooflights are manufactured using strong materials such as laminated glass and polycarbonate, designed to withstand extreme weather conditions. These components are thoroughly evaluated for durability and UV resistance, ensuring they maintain their structural integrity long-term.
One other misconception is that rooflights necessitate constant renewal due to wear and tear. Fortunately, with proper installation and maintenance, rooflights can remain functional for decades. Consistent maintenance and cleaning can prevent common issues, such as condensation or water ingress.
Furthermore, certain homeowners assume that rooflights fundamentally affect overall energy conservation. Nevertheless, with advancements in window glazing techniques, many rooflights now offer superior heat retention, improving overall energy efficiency. Addressing Typical Installation Obstacles
Maneuvering the intricacies of rooflight installation can pose substantial challenges for homeowners and contractors alike. One common issue is guaranteeing proper structural support; poor reinforcement often causes leaks or structural failure. Homeowners must also navigate local building codes and regulations, which can change considerably depending on the area. Failing to adhere to these rules may cause costly fines or the need for costly alterations.
One additional challenge concerns choosing the appropriate configurations and materials compatible with existing roofing systems. Installation misalignment can cause thermal inefficiencies and heighten the likelihood of water infiltration. Furthermore, environmental conditions can hinder installation timelines, highlighting the importance of planning to account for these factors.

Is It Possible to Install Rooflights on Any Roof Type?
Rooflights can be installed in numerous roofing types, including flat, pitched, and even thatched roofs. However, specific installation techniques and materials may vary, necessitating expert evaluation to ensure optimal functionality and seamless aesthetic blending.
Are Rooflights Appropriate for Every Weather Condition?
Rooflights are generally suitable for diverse weather conditions, but their effectiveness depends on design and materials. Thorough installation and upkeep are critical to guarantee they withstand severe temperatures, intense rain, and various environmental demands.
How Do Rooflights Influence Interior Temperature Across All Seasons?
Rooflights have a significant impact on the temperature inside a building year-round. In the warmer months, they have the potential to raise indoor heat levels, but during winter, they are effective at maintaining warmth indoors. Adequate insulation and shading solutions are key to achieving optimal temperature regulation and energy savings.
What Maintenance Is Required for Rooflights Over Time?
Roof lights need consistent cleaning to stop debris buildup, periodic inspections for leaks or damage, and occasional resealing to maintain energy efficiency. In addition, homeowners should ensure nearby structures do not block light or airflow as time passes.
